A Brief Introduction to the Selling to the Public Sector Project

A few months ago, work began on an exciting two-year project called Selling to the Public Sector. Modelled on the successful Supply London project, Selling to the Public Sector aims to work with public sector procurers in Leicester to encourage greater engagement with local SMEs.
